In 2021, VVOB in partnership with the government of Rwanda and other partners established the African Centre for School Leadership (ACSL) to address the diverse challenges in education systems in Africa and to ignite the potential of school leadership to improve the quality of education.

The Centre aims to collaborate with governments and governmental agencies in the education sector to build a supportive school leadership system to improve teaching and learning outcomes. The Centre will set up partnerships with educational policy makers and school leaders’ professional development providers in the following Focus Areas (FA):  

  • FA1: The development of school leadership policies and guidelines.
  • FA2: The development and delivery of professional development offerings for school leaders. 
  • FA3: Monitoring, evaluation and research on the effectiveness and impact of school leadership and school leadership development. 
  • FA4: Knowledge mobilisation and advocacy on the role of effective school leadership as well as support on sector coordination on the promotion of effective school leadership.
